Hi, I’m Brooklynn!
Whether you're dealing with anxiety, grief and loss, life transitions, perfectionism, or relationship struggles, I’m here to support you. My role isn’t to "fix" you, because I don’t believe you’re broken. Instead, I’m here to guide you—to create a space where you can process what’s happening in your world, feel seen and heard, and start to discover more about who you truly are. While I specialize in young adults and teens, my ideal client is anyone who is looking for a guide as they navigate their own life’s challenges.
My approach to therapy is collaborative, as I want you to feel safe and empowered in our work together. I use a variety of modalities such as Parts Work (IFS), Emotionally Focused Therapy, and Acceptance and Commitment Therapy. I am also trained in Accelerated Resolution Therapy for those wanting a more direct (and less talk-based) trauma treatment. I am fluent in Spanish and am happy to conduct therapy in Spanish to allow clients to express themselves fully.
Both inside and outside the therapy office, I’m a person who believes in connection, humor, dependability, and resilience. I know how important it is to feel like your therapist gets you—not just the problems you're dealing with—and that’s something I strive to prioritize in every session.
